Wigman & Sardjoe Advocaten is a small, specialised law firm based in The Hague that focuses on family law and criminal law. The firm operates with a compact team of three dedicated advocates and maintains close proximity to the courthouse to provide timely courtroom representation. Founded in 1999 and operating in its current composition since 2024, the practice serves clients from across the Netherlands and emphasises strong procedural capability in contentious matters.
The firm concentrates on complex family-law disputes and juvenile and adult criminal matters, combining litigation experience with in-depth knowledge of relevant legislation and case law.
